| |

Christmas M&M Cookie Recipe

If you’re looking for a festive treat that really pops with color and flavor, you’ve got to try this Christmas M&M Cookie Recipe. It’s everything you want in a holiday cookie—soft, chewy, loaded with peanuts and chocolate, and bursting with those iconic red and green M&Ms that scream Christmas. When I first tried this recipe, my family went crazy for it, and honestly, it’s become my go-to cookie for holiday baking. I promise, once you make these, they’ll fly off the plate just like they do at my house!

🧡

Why You’ll Love This Recipe

  • Bursting with Festive Flavor: The peanut butter, oats, and chocolate combo is unbeatable during the holidays.
  • Perfect Texture Every Time: Soft in the middle, slightly crisp at the edges, and just the right chewiness from the oats.
  • Loads of Color and Fun: Christmas M&Ms make these cookies instantly festive and kid-friendly.
  • Super Easy to Make: You don’t need fancy equipment or complicated steps—just a mixer and some love!

Ingredients You’ll Need

The magic of this Christmas M&M Cookie Recipe comes from simple pantry staples mixed with a few special touches. I always recommend using real peanut butter (not the powdered kind) for that rich, creamy flavor, and fresh M&Ms for those festive colors that don’t fade during baking.

Christmas M&M Cookie Recipe - Ingredients
  • Unsalted butter: Choose softened, not melted, so it creams well with the sugars.
  • Light brown sugar: Adds moisture and a hint of caramel flavor.
  • White sugar: Balances the sweetness and helps with the crispy edges.
  • Peanut butter: Natural, creamy peanut butter gives that classic cookie flavor—no substitutes here for best taste.
  • Egg: Acts as a binder to hold everything together.
  • Vanilla extract: A splash enhances all the other flavors.
  • All-purpose flour: The base of our dough—don’t swap for specialty flours, they change the texture.
  • Old-fashioned rolled oats: These make the cookies chewy and hearty, much better than quick oats.
  • Baking soda: Gives the cookies a nice rise and helps with browning.
  • Salt: Balances sweetness and amplifies flavor.
  • Christmas M&M’s: Use mini or regular size to suit your preference; pressing a few extra on top creates that festive look.
  • Semi-sweet chocolate chips: I love mixing these with the M&Ms for pockets of rich chocolate in every bite.
📝
Note: You’ll find the complete list of ingredients, along with their exact measurements, in the printable recipe card at the bottom of this post.

Variations

One thing I love about this Christmas M&M Cookie Recipe is how easy it is to personalize. Whether you’re avoiding peanuts, need it gluten-free, or want to make it extra chocolaty, there’s always a fun twist you can try. Don’t hesitate to get creative—it’s your kitchen after all!

  • Nut-Free Variation: I’ve swapped peanut butter for sunflower seed butter before and it turned out just as delicious, making it safe for nut allergies.
  • Gluten-Free Option: Using gluten-free rolled oats and a 1:1 gluten-free flour blend keeps these cookies just as chewy and festive.
  • Extra Crunch: Add chopped walnuts or pecans if you want a crunchy surprise inside.
  • Double Chocolate: Replace some or all of the semi-sweet chips with white chocolate chips for a sweeter, creamier bite.

How to Make Christmas M&M Cookie Recipe

Step 1: Cream the Butter and Sugars

Start by bringing your butter to room temperature—it should be soft enough to press your finger into but not melted. I use my stand mixer or a hand mixer to cream the unsalted butter, light brown sugar, and white sugar together. Whip them on medium speed for about two minutes until the mixture is fluffy and pale. This step is key for light, tender cookies.

Step 2: Add Peanut Butter, Egg, and Vanilla

Next, add the peanut butter, one large egg, and vanilla extract to your butter-sugar mixture. Mix on low speed until everything is fully incorporated. This is where the cookie dough starts coming together and smelling like pure holiday joy!

Step 3: Mix in Dry Ingredients and Fold in Goodies

In a separate bowl, whisk together the flour, old-fashioned oats, baking soda, and salt. Then add these dry ingredients to your wet mixture and beat just until combined—try not to overmix or the cookies can get tough. Finally, fold in the Christmas M&M’s and semi-sweet chocolate chips gently so they’re evenly distributed without breaking.

Step 4: Scoop, Press, and Bake

Using a medium cookie scoop, portion dough into 2-tablespoon balls and place them about 2 inches apart on a parchment-lined baking tray. My trick here is to press a few extra M&Ms and chocolate chips onto the top of each ball—it makes the cookies look so festive and inviting when they bake up. Bake at 350°F (175°C) for 10-13 minutes. Don’t worry if the centers look a bit soft; they’ll finish setting while cooling.

Step 5: Cool and Enjoy

Once out of the oven, let the cookies rest on the baking sheet for at least 5 minutes before transferring them to a wire rack to cool completely. This resting period helps them set without breaking apart. I always find this to be the hardest part because they’re so tempting warm—but trust me, they’re worth the wait!

👨‍🍳

Pro Tips for Making Christmas M&M Cookie Recipe

  • Soft Butter is Key: If your butter’s too cold, it won’t cream properly, and you’ll miss out on that fluffy texture in your dough.
  • Don’t Overmix the Dough: Once the flour is in, mix just enough to combine to keep your cookies tender and soft rather than hard and dense.
  • Use a Cookie Scoop: For uniform cookies that bake evenly, a cookie scoop is a game changer and makes portioning so much easier.
  • Watch Your Oven Closely: Cookies in different ovens can bake quicker or slower—start checking at 10 minutes to avoid overbaking.

How to Serve Christmas M&M Cookie Recipe

Christmas M&M Cookie Recipe - Serving

Garnishes

When I’m serving these cookies at parties or family gatherings, I love pressing a few extra Christmas M&Ms and chocolate chips on top right before baking—it makes them look extra festive. Sometimes, I sprinkle a tiny pinch of flaky sea salt just before baking for a subtle flavor boost that contrasts beautifully with the sweetness.

Side Dishes

These cookies go perfectly alongside a cold glass of milk (classic for a reason!) or a warm cup of hot cocoa. For holiday brunch, I love plating these with fresh fruit or alongside a spread of savory cheese and nuts to balance the sweetness.

Creative Ways to Present

One festive idea I stumbled on was stacking these cookies on a tiered tray with holiday greenery and twinkling lights around—it instantly makes your dessert table feel magical. Another time, I packaged them in clear cellophane bags tied with red and green ribbons to give as neighbor gifts. Presentation really takes these cookies up a notch!

Make Ahead and Storage

Storing Leftovers

I keep leftovers fresh by storing the cookies in an airtight container at room temperature. They usually last about five days before they start losing that fresh-baked softness. If I want to stretch that, I pop them in the fridge—they keep well for up to a month, but the texture gets a little firmer.

Freezing

Freezing these cookies works like a charm. I either freeze the baked cookies in a freezer-safe container for up to three months or freeze unbaked dough balls on a baking tray first before transferring to a freezer bag. When I’m ready to bake, I thaw the dough overnight in the fridge. It’s a lifesaver if you want fresh cookies on demand during the busy holiday season.

Reheating

To bring them back to that just-baked warmth, I zap a cookie in the microwave for about 10-15 seconds. It’s like magic—soft, melty, with that perfect gooey chocolate bite. You can also warm them briefly in a toaster oven, which keeps the edges crisp.

FAQs

  1. Can I use crunchy peanut butter instead of creamy?

    You absolutely can! Using crunchy peanut butter will add a nice texture contrast inside the cookies. Just keep in mind that it might change the chewier texture slightly, but I actually love the extra crunch it provides.

  2. What if I can’t find Christmas M&Ms?

    No worries at all. You can use regular M&Ms or even mini chocolate candies in red and green colors. Or, get creative and toss in dried cranberries or red and green sprinkles for that festive splash.

  3. How can I make these cookies softer?

    If you want an extra soft cookie, try underbaking them slightly—take them out when the edges just start to set but the middle looks a little shiny. Let them cool on the baking sheet; they’ll firm up without losing softness.

  4. Are these cookies freezer-friendly?

    Yes! Both the baked cookies and unbaked dough freeze beautifully. Just make sure to store them in airtight containers or bags to prevent freezer burn. Thaw baked cookies at room temperature and dough overnight in the fridge before baking.

Final Thoughts

This Christmas M&M Cookie Recipe is one of those feel-good holiday classics that never disappoints. Every time I whip up a batch, the house fills with warm, inviting aromas and that special festive spirit everyone loves. I hope you give these a try and find as much joy in baking and sharing them as I do—trust me, holiday baking just got a whole lot tastier!

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Christmas M&M Cookie Recipe

5 Stars 4 Stars 3 Stars 2 Stars 1 Star 4.7 from 67 reviews
  • Author: Paula
  • Prep Time: 15 minutes
  • Cook Time: 10-13 minutes per batch
  • Total Time: 35-40 minutes including baking multiple batches
  • Yield: 18 cookies
  • Category: Dessert
  • Method: Baking
  • Cuisine: American

Description

These Christmas Monster Cookies are a delightful treat packed with peanut butter, oats, colorful Christmas M&M’s, and chocolate chips. Soft, chewy, and loaded with festive candy, they’re perfect for holiday gatherings or gifting. The combination of peanut butter and oats gives them a hearty texture, while the M&M’s and chocolate chips add bursts of sweetness and color, making these cookies a fun and festive holiday favorite.


Ingredients

Wet Ingredients

  • ½ cup (114 grams) unsalted butter, softened to room temperature
  • ½ cup light brown sugar
  • ¼ cup white sugar
  • ¾ cup (180 grams) peanut butter
  • 1 large egg
  • 1 teaspoon vanilla extract

Dry Ingredients

  • 1 cup all purpose flour
  • ¾ cup old-fashioned rolled oats (not quick oats)
  • ½ teaspoon baking soda
  • ¼ teaspoon salt

Add-ins

  • ¾ cup Christmas M&M’s, mini or regular (plus more for topping)
  • ½ cup semi-sweet chocolate chips, mini or regular (plus more for topping)


Instructions

  1. Preheat and Prepare Baking Sheet: Preheat your oven to 350°F (177°C). Line a large half-sheet baking tray with a silicone baking mat or parchment paper to prevent sticking and set aside.
  2. Cream Butter and Sugars: In a large mixing bowl, use a hand mixer or stand mixer to cream together the softened butter, light brown sugar, and white sugar at medium speed until the mixture becomes light and fluffy, about 2 minutes.
  3. Add Wet Ingredients: Add the peanut butter, egg, and vanilla extract to the creamed mixture. Beat on low speed until fully incorporated and smooth.
  4. Combine Dry Ingredients: Add the all-purpose flour, old-fashioned rolled oats, baking soda, and salt to the wet mixture. Beat until just combined, being careful not to overmix. Gently fold in the Christmas M&M’s and semi-sweet chocolate chips to evenly distribute them throughout the dough.
  5. Portion Cookies: Using a medium cookie scoop, scoop out approximately 2 tablespoons of dough for each cookie. Place the dough balls on the prepared baking sheet, spacing them at least 2 inches apart to allow for spreading. Press extra M&M’s and chocolate chips on top of each cookie for a festive appearance.
  6. Bake: Bake in the preheated oven for 10-13 minutes, or until the edges just begin to brown. The centers may appear slightly underdone but will firm up as the cookies cool.
  7. Cool Down: Remove the baking sheet from the oven and allow the cookies to cool on the sheet for 5 minutes. Then, carefully transfer the cookies to a wire cooling rack to cool completely.
  8. Repeat: Bake the remaining cookie dough balls in batches, following the same procedure until all cookies are baked.

Notes

  • Storage: Store cookies in an airtight container at room temperature for up to five days to keep them fresh.
  • Refrigeration: If longer storage is needed, refrigerate cookies for up to one month, though texture may slightly deteriorate.
  • Freezing Baked Cookies: Freeze baked cookies in a freezer-safe bag or container for up to three months.
  • Freezing Unbaked Dough: Freeze dough balls by placing them on a lined baking tray for 1-2 hours until hard, then transfer to a freezer-safe container for up to three months. Thaw overnight in the fridge before baking.
  • Reheating: Warm cookies by microwaving for 10-15 seconds or until pleasantly warm.

Nutrition

  • Serving Size: 1 cookie
  • Calories: 190
  • Sugar: 14g
  • Sodium: 120mg
  • Fat: 10g
  • Saturated Fat: 3.5g
  • Unsaturated Fat: 5g
  • Trans Fat: 0g
  • Carbohydrates: 22g
  • Fiber: 1.5g
  • Protein: 4g
  • Cholesterol: 30mg

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star